    Chosen logistics processes in Škoda JS

    This master thesis deals with the purchase and sale process in Škoda JS company. The aim of this work is to assess whether the setting of the purchase and sale process is met by the company also within a real business case, in compliance with set controls, and whether the degree of perfect delivery is sufficient. In the introduction, the author specifies the basic terms: logistics, logistic chain, customer benefits, information systems in logistics, buying and selling. The following chapter introduces Škoda JS company, including the sphere of its entrepreneurial activity. This chapter also deals with the nuclear power industry. In the crucial chapter, the author describes the process of purchase and sale in Škoda JS company and compares it with a real business case. In conclusion, the author evaluates discrepancies and suggests recommendations to avoid them

    Single- and dual-feedback transimpedance amplifiers implemented by SiGe HBT technology

    Monolithically integrated SiGe/Si heterojunction bipolar transistor (HBT) transimpedance amplifiers, with single-and dual-feedback configurations, have been designed, fabricated, and characterized, The single-feedback amplifier showed transimpedance gain and bandwidth of 45.2 dB Omega and 3.2 GHz, respectively, The dual-feedback version exhibits improved gain and bandwidth of 47.4 dB Omega and 3.3 GHz, respectively, Their performance characteristics are excellent in terms of their application in communication systems.NASA-Cleveland under Grant NAG3-1903 and by the AFOSR under Grant F49620-95-1-0013

    Monolithically integrated SiGe-Si PIN-HBT front-end photoreceivers

    Fabrication and characterization of monolithically integrated SiGe-Si PIN-HBT transimpedance photoreceivers are reported, SiGe-Si technology has been developed leading to SiGe-Si HBT's with f(T) = 23 GHz and f(max) = 34 GHz, and to PIN photodiodes with responsivity of 0.3 A/W at lambda = 850 nm and bandwidth of 450 MHz, SiGe-Si HBT transimpedance amplifiers showed transimpedance gain of 52.2 dB.Omega and bandwidth of 1.6 GHz, and the photoreceivers exhibited the bandwidth of 460 MHz.NASA-Cleveland under Grant NAG3-1903 and by the Air Force of Scientific Research under Grant F49620-95-1-001
